Historical Overview of Brewing in Pennsylvania

Early Brewing Traditions

The origins of brewing in Pennsylvania can be traced back to the influx of German and English settlers, who brought a rich beer-making tradition. This legacy has left an indelible mark, best illustrated by the state’s possession of some of the oldest breweries in the nation.

Prohibition and its Impact

The era of Prohibition significantly impacted the brewing landscape, leading to the closure of numerous breweries. However, the subsequent lifting of Prohibition saw a revival, albeit under a new set of laws and regulations that reshaped the industry in Pennsylvania.

Modern Craft Beer Movement

Post the 1990s, a modern craft beer movement burgeoned, marking a renaissance in Pennsylvania’s brewing culture. This period witnessed the sprouting of numerous craft breweries, a testament to the brewing industry’s enduring legacy and evolving sophistication. Today, brewing is not merely an age-old tradition but a significant contributor to Pennsylvania’s cultural fabric and economic vitality.

Notable Breweries

Among the myriad breweries, certain establishments stand out for their unique brews and indelible contributions to the local community. These notable breweries offer a taste of Pennsylvania’s fine brewing heritage and embody the community spirit that is a hallmark of the state’s craft brewing scene.

D.G. Yuengling & Son

Located in Pottsville, PA, this is America’s longest-established brewery and is also the largest craft brewery in the country based on sales volume.

Dock Street Brewing Co.

Situated in Philadelphia, PA, it is known for its Bohemian Pilsner, among other beers. The brewery was founded in 1985.

Victory Brewing Company

Located in Downingtown, PA, Victory Brewing Company is one of the largest craft breweries in Pennsylvania and is known for its Hop Devil, among other beers. It was founded in 1996 and is the heart of Pennsylvania’s brewery scene, with its beers being shipped nationwide.

Weyerbacher Brewing Company

Located in Easton, PA, Weyerbacher is known as a pioneer in Belgian-focused brewing in Pennsylvania and is recognized for its Merry Monks beer, among others. It was founded in 1995.

Church Brew Works

Situated in Pittsburgh, PA, this unique brewery is housed in a former church and offers a variety of handcrafted beers, including traditional styles like pilsners and stouts. One of their popular beers is the Pious Monk Dunkel.
